SOC 388 - Aging and Society


3 credit(s)
This course will be an analysis of the structural and institutional aspects of society that affect older persons. Issues such as ageism, organizational support systems, and power will be studied. Focus will be on values as they are manifested toward aging and the elderly, both domestically and cross-culturally.
Prerequisite(s): SOC 110 .
